With the CEWE PHOTO BOOK Assistant you can create your CEWE PHOTO BOOK with relatively little effort.
You can deactivate the assistant at any time by clicking the "Work without Assistant" option.
The workflow comprises three steps:
On the left-hand side of the CEWE PHOTO BOOK Assistant a photo file browser is provided for selecting your photos and/or entire directories.
Drag your photos or directories into the free centre workspace of the assistant. They are then imported and displayed.
You can select several photos and/or directories and import them at the same time or you can drag them over at the same time.
You can specify whether your photos are sorted according to the date on which they were taken (chronologically) or according to their file name (alphabetically).
If you select the chronological option, the photos are sorted in groups on the basis of the time of the events and then distributed over the photo book pages.
Sorting according to the file name is suitable for photos which are previously well sorted on the hard disk or for photos which were not taken with a digital camera (scanned photos, photos from an image CD etc., therefore mainly analogue photos which have been digitised in some way).
Grouping and sorting is performed alphabetically, first by the name of the directory and then by the file name.
Sorting by file name enables you to influence and specify the sequence and distribution of the photos on the pages by previously assigned number prefixes in the folder and file names.
You can create sub-folders in each folder for further sorting. Numbering can start from scratch again in each folder.

When you have selected the photos for your CEWE PHOTO BOOK, the assistant calculates an optimum number of pages and the average number of photos per page.
The number of pages, photos per page and capacity are shown at the bottom of the assistant window.
The number of photos per page and the number of pages can be adjusted with the sliders at the bottom of the window.
The photos which do not fit onto the pages are automatically discarded and highlighted in red in the capacity indicator at the bottom.
The selected photos are displayed with a green check mark, the photos which have been discarded and are not used are marked with a red cross.
The photo selection can then be manually revised.
The commands "Always use selected photos for photo book" (green check mark next to photo), "Never use selected photos for photo book" (red cross next to photo) and "Delete selected elements from selection" (only disappears from the selection, the photo file is not deleted) are provided in the photo previews or in their context menu.
In the "Options" below the capacity indicator (click the small arrow) you can specify which photos should be automatically selected for the CEWE PHOTO BOOK.
The options "Faces", "Landscapes" and "Best photos" are available.
Styles are provided in the CEWE PHOTO BOOK Assistant to allow you to create a personalised photo book.
They comprise backgrounds and conventions for backgrounds, conventions for automatic selection of layouts as well as frame and shadow settings for your photos.
A wide range of pre-installed styles are provided on the tabs which are grouped according to their theme. Clicking "Preview" below the thumbnails shows you examples of the possible page style of the selected styles.

Enter the name of your CEWE PHOTO BOOK in the "Title" and "Sub-title" lines.
The title is then shown on the hard cover and soft cover versions on the front of the cover and on the spine, on the booklet only on the cover page.
The sub-title is only used if a suitable layout is available with a second text box on the cover.
By clicking the thumbnails of the binding you can specify whether your CEWE PHOTO BOOK is created with a hard cover, soft cover, linen or faux leather cover or as a booklet.
The "Create photo book" button launches the CEWE PHOTO BOOK Assistant and automatically adds the images, layouts, and backgrounds to the photo book.

The CEWE PHOTO BOOK Assistant is a tool designed to help users automatically generate a photo book quickly and easily. The user only has limited control over the appearance of the photo book and the photo arrangement and the result may not be as expected or even not acceptable. In most cases the photo book will therefore require manual reworking. Everything can be manually changed; the sequence of the pages, the page layouts, the backgrounds and the photos. Regard the pages you create with the CEWE PHOTO BOOK as a suggestion and draft, and see what you can achieve with its assistance.
